David Beckham Talks Retirement And Being A Taxi Driver On ‘Jimmy Kimmel Live’

So David Beckham stopped by last night’s Jimmy Kimmel Live to talk about various things including his retirement: after 21 years playing soccer, Beckham retired in 2013.

And as of right now he has taken up a new profession, taxi driver. He is tasked with dropping off and picking up his kids from school every day. “I’ve become a taxi driver overnight with the kids. I’m literally an Uber driver now… I take them from seven in the morning to the schools; I have four drop offs at four different schools. So I get that done in an hour and fifteen minutes. And then, I pick up my little girl at 12 and then the boys at 4. And then the boys train at a soccer academy every single night of the week, so I’m busy every night until 9:30… to be honest, it’s great.”
